Orange Wildlife Management AreaNorth Main St., Orange, MA Several parcels, with a beautiful beaver pond, forest, fields, and small streams and wetlands. Description:The Orange Wildlife Management Area has over 1,500 acres in several parcels, the largest encompassing a beautiful beaver pond of about 80 acres on North Main St. The area also includes forested tracts of mixed hard- and softwoods, brushy fields, open fields, and several small streams and wetlands. Deer, bear turkey, coyote, beaver, raccoon, woodcock and various non-game species visit or make their homes here. Directions:From Rte. 2 take Exit 15 and follow Rte. 122 north into Orange center. Cross Rte. 2A and continue on N. Main St. Contact:
